Tipula Tanap is not alone anymore. Tanap Cinar and three new Hilara species recently joined the TANAP family.

TANAP keeps on adding value to the biodiversity of Turkey. Publication of scientific articles for the registry of the new species that were discovered during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) studies of TANAP continues after the publication of the article for Tipula tanap only a few weeks ago.  
Among these new species, Tanap cinar sp. nov. has recently been introduced to the world of science. Following a detailed study on the specimens that were collected from Eskişehir and Yozgat provinces, the species was actually found to be belonging to a brand new genus, which was named after TANAP.

Another publication was made for three new Hilara species, namely Hilara ardahanensis, Hilara elifae, and Hilara hasbenlii, recorded in Sivas and Ardahan provinces of Turkey.
